Top 5 Ways to Improve Your Bachelor's Pad By Brian McDonald
Even if throwing your laundry in a pile and leaving your bedsheets in a mess sounds like the easy life, it doesnt make your living quarters any different from when you were 11 years old and living with your parents. Except now, your mom wont be yelling at you from the kitchen, telling you to clean your room. If you were a lucky kid, she probably cleaned your room for you. Face it it would do you good to pay attention to mom. After all, shes a woman, and if you were paying attention, youd know that women want cleanliness and orderliness. If youre a guy whose apartment is in repulsive disarray, here are ten simple things you can do to improve it:
1) Nothing on the floor. The only things that are on your floor should be things that belong on the floor, such as rugs and mats. Use your shelves and other storage areas to get rid of the clutter. If you dont have shelves, shame on you. Nows the time to get them.
2) Put everything in a good light. This means that every square inch of your pad should be accessible to light of some sort. You dont want to bring a lady over and scare her with a livingroom that reminds her of the scary back alleys in Brooklyn. Heres a helpful tip: lights with slight pink tones are flattering and they dont form harsh shadows like your regular lights. Also, dont be afraid to use candles. If you dont have them, get them theyre romantic. If you have them, use them. Dont let them gather dust, especially since dust damages their scent.
3) Place some art on your walls and I dont mean taped centerfolds from Playboy. You can get affordable framed art prints online. If youre artistically inclined, you may want to display your own photographs and artwork as well. Try to include some art with subtle sexual themes, to show the ladies that youre a sensualist. Keep in mind that the key word is subtle and not sexual.
4) Always have an extra unused toothbrush. This is for the times when a woman unexpectedly sleeps over. Believe me, shell be very grateful in the morning when you tell her you have a spare toothbrush.
5) Provide ample entertainment. Dont limit your guests entertainment choices to your videogame collection. Include magazines, comics, and coffee table books that cater to different tastes. This will definitely make your guests feel more welcome.
